Paloma - the newest dining and beverage destination at Laredo Country Club - is seeking a skilled Bartender to craft classic and innovative cocktails while delivering polished hospitality to members and guests.
You will stock, prep, and maintain a clean bar, follow recipes, and collaborate with servers and leadership to ensure smooth service. TABC and Texas Food Handler certifications are required, and you must be of legal drinking age with a valid ID.
